Care and Nurturing: Welcoming Your Fuzzy Friend
When you bring an orange kitten into your home, it’s essential to provide them with proper care and nurturing to ensure a healthy start to their life. These fluffy companions require love, attention, and dedicated care, just like any other pet. Start by creating a safe and comfortable space for your kitten, complete with a cozy bed, toys, and easy access to food and water bowls. Regular feeding schedules are crucial; high-quality kitten food supports their growth and development. Keep their living area clean and provide opportunities for play and exploration, as this stimulates their natural instincts and contributes to their overall well-being.
Nurturing an orange kitten involves gentle handling and plenty of cuddles. They thrive on human interaction, so dedicate time each day for play and bonding. Teach them basic commands and encourage positive behavior through rewards. Regular grooming is also essential, especially as kittens grow, to keep their fur clean and healthy. With proper care and lots of love, your orange kitten will flourish into a happy and affectionate companion.
Playtime and Bonding: Building a Lasting Connection
Playtime is an essential aspect of bonding with your orange kitten, as it allows for a deeper connection and understanding between you and your furry friend. These playful little bundles of energy enjoy exploring, chasing, and pouncing, which not only provides mental stimulation but also strengthens the physical bond between you. Engage in regular play sessions using toys like feather teasers or laser pointers, allowing your kitten to lead and initiate the interaction. This encourages trust, fosters a sense of security, and creates lasting memories together. Remember that each orange kitten is unique, so pay attention to their cues—some may prefer more gentle interactions, while others will relish in energetic playtime.
